1. Frigidaire FFHD2250TS
While the price is somewhat high, Frigidaire FFHDTS offers the kind of smart functionality you’ll rarely find anywhere else. Its simple French-door style complements the bottom freezer and bow-handles to give it remarkable beauty. The refrigerator also offers plenty of storage capacity.
Features
- Interior is 22.5-cubic-feet
- Touch console control
- Water filtration
- Wire shelves
- PureSource Ice
- 36” counter-depth
- Bottom freezer
- Energy Star
- Stainless-steel build
- Glide crisper drawers
Pros
- Seldom makes noise
- Can maintain an even temperature
- Impressive capacity
- Beautiful design
- Easy to move
Cons
- Not the best warranty service

2. SMETA 22.5-Cubic-Feet Counter-Depth
Despite offering a much lower price than Frigidaire, the refrigerator boasts of the same interior load capacity. It’s also a 36” counter-depth French-door style refrigerator with one bottom freezer, an automatic icemaker, and Energy Star certification. However, its difficult installation and relatively high noise level relegate it to second place on our list.
Features
- Freezer is 6.61-cubic-feet
- Inverter compression
- Adjustable shelves
- Crisper drawers
- 45dB max noise
- 281lbs
Pros
- High-performing
- Maintains an even temperature
- Clean and sleek design
- Quality customer support
Cons
- Not easy to assemble
- The automatic ice maker is impossible to fill
